PUBG Mobile: A Deep Dive into the Popular Battle Royale Game

PUBG Mobile: a thrilling battle royale game with immersive gameplay and impressive graphics on mobile devices worldwide available.

PUBG Mobile, developed by Tencent Games, is a free-to-play battle royale shooter game that has taken the mobile gaming world by storm. As the mobile adaptation of the hugely successful PlayerUnknown’s Battlegrounds (PUBG), it seamlessly translates the core gameplay and thrilling action of its PC counterpart to smartphones and tablets, offering a compelling and immersive experience for millions of players worldwide. Immersive Gameplay and Mobile Optimization

PUBG Mobile replicates the core battle royale formula: 100 players parachute onto a large island, scavenge for weapons and resources, and engage in intense combat until only one player or team remains. The game successfully adapts the complexities of the original PUBG experience for touchscreens, offering intuitive controls that, while requiring some adjustment, ultimately provide a satisfying and engaging mobile gaming experience.

The game’s controls consist of a movement joystick on the left side of the screen and action buttons (fire, aim, jump, prone, etc.) on the right. This configuration is customizable, allowing players to adjust the button layout, size, and even switch to a left-handed control scheme to optimize gameplay for their individual preferences and play styles. The initial learning curve can be challenging, particularly for players unfamiliar with mobile shooters or the battle royale genre. However, with practice, the controls become second nature, allowing for precise aiming and tactical maneuvers.

Visually, PUBG Mobile delivers impressive graphics and animations for a mobile game. The environments are meticulously detailed, with realistic textures, dynamic lighting, and interactive elements such as swaying plants and destructible objects. Players can appreciate the smooth character animations, from the subtle movements of walking and running to the more dramatic actions of jumping, crawling, and engaging in combat. The visual fidelity contributes to the game’s overall immersion, making each match feel like a truly perilous and exciting survival scenario.

The sheer scale of the game’s maps and the number of players involved in a single match contribute significantly to the sense of immersion and excitement. The feeling of navigating a vast landscape, searching for vital resources, and strategically positioning oneself for encounters adds an extra layer of depth and anticipation to each match, making it a truly engaging and thrilling experience that keeps players coming back for more.

However, the impressive graphics come at a cost. PUBG Mobile requires a significant amount of storage space, ranging from 1.5 GB to 2 GB, depending on the device and updates. This large file size might present a challenge for players with limited device storage or older devices with lower storage capacity. Ensuring that your device meets the game’s minimum system requirements is crucial for a smooth and enjoyable gaming experience, preventing lagging or performance issues that can significantly impact gameplay.

Challenges and Persistent Issues

Despite its many strengths, PUBG Mobile is not without its drawbacks. Two persistent issues continue to plague the game: cheaters and connectivity problems.

Cheating remains a considerable problem within the PUBG Mobile community. Players utilizing third-party apps gain unfair advantages, including aimbots, wallhacks, and speed hacks, disrupting the fair play and competitive balance of the game. These cheats significantly detract from the experience for legitimate players who may find themselves repeatedly outmatched by those with an unfair advantage. While Tencent has implemented anti-cheat measures, the prevalence of cheating remains a significant concern, impacting the integrity and enjoyment of the game.

Connectivity issues are another persistent challenge. Even with a strong and stable internet connection, players may experience disconnections or lag during matches. In a fast-paced, real-time game like PUBG Mobile, even brief disconnections can have catastrophic consequences, leaving players vulnerable to attack and potentially resulting in game loss. The impact of these connectivity issues varies based on location and network infrastructure, but they consistently impact player experience and are a significant area of ongoing concern for the developers.

The PUBG Mobile x Transformers Collaboration

In July 2024, PUBG Mobile launched a significant collaboration with the Transformers franchise, introducing a themed mode and cosmetic items inspired by the iconic robots Optimus Prime and Megatron. This update added a layer of novelty and excitement to the gameplay, offering players a unique opportunity to engage with the Transformers universe within their familiar battle royale setting.

This collaboration introduced a new game mode in which players could collect Spacebridge Beacons to summon and control Optimus Prime and Megatron. Players could pilot these bots in both vehicle and robot forms, greatly influencing battle strategies. The ability to switch between vehicle and robot modes added a new dimension to combat, allowing for devastating combos and tactical maneuvers. The sheer power of these iconic robots allowed even outnumbered players to potentially turn the tables in the final play zone.

Beyond the Transformers-themed elements, the collaboration update also included additions like the ASM Abakan weapon with three distinct firing modes, adjustments to firearm attachments for improved performance, a new map (WOW Summer Showdown), updates to Metro Royale’s Zombie Uprising mode, and a revamped Ranked Arena. A new 3D Social Lobby - Hub offered players a vibrant virtual beach setting to socialize with their friends.
